Does anybody use Sky via XBox?
At the moment I have no need for multi room but soon my son will be taking more and more control of the tv.
I only watch shows on Sky channels anyway so I don't actually need multi room as Sky On Demand on Sky Go has covered me so far. I don't mind watching on my phone at the moment but would ideally like something slightly bigger for sport. I thought a Nexus 7 would do the trick but there is no Sky Go on Jelly bean.
I have an IPad but its very popular in my household so I nay not get it when I need it. I can't justify buying a second.
So my thoughts are why bother buying a second STB and pay £10 a month when I can just get an XBox and pay £30 membership for the whole year pkus use it for gaming too.
Does anyone here use the XBox for streaming Sky? Is the UI any good? Does it have on demand similar to the Apple and Android apps?
I use Sky on Xbox and its very good you get full access to sky movies / sports ondemand and live if you have them as part of your package. You also get various other live tv channels and ondemand content. It's great.
The UI is excellent , you get on demand and live channels plus many other non Sky services if you want them like iplayer , demand 5 , 4OD , Netflix , Lovefilm , Muzu.tv , PPV movies (including HD) , Now TV soon (PPV&Sky movies options)
